Paul Jean Étienne Balze (1815 – 24 March 1884) was a French painter and art copyist. Paul Jean Étienne Balze, né le 29 avril 1815 à Rome et mort à Paris (7e arrondissement) le 23 mars 1884, peintre et copiste d'art français.
